比特币作为一种去中心化的数字货币,其交易的安全性和可信度依赖于底层的区块链技术,而比特币钱包则是用户进行交易、存储和管理比特币的重要工具。在这一过程中,钱包如何验证交易,成为了人们关注的焦点。本文将详细探讨比特币钱包验证交易的原理、过程、遇到的挑战、现有解决方案,以及未来的发展方向。

      比特币钱包的种类

      首先,要理解比特币钱包如何验证交易,我们需要先了解不同类型的钱包。比特币钱包大致可以分类为热钱包和冷钱包。热钱包通常是在线或通过移动设备进行交易的工具,例如网页钱包、手机应用等。冷钱包则是离线存储比特币的设备或纸质钱包,常用于长期保存。

      热钱包的便利性让其成为频繁交易的用户的首选,但其安全性相对较低,易受网络攻击。而冷钱包则提供更高的安全保障,适合长时间持有比特币的用户。不同的钱包类型在交易验证时的表现也各有不同。

      交易的基本流程

      在进行比特币交易时,用户需要发送请求,这个请求包含了发送方的私钥对交易签名信息,以及接收方的地址。首先,用户发起交易后,比特币钱包将生成一笔交易记录,将其发送到比特币网络。

      交易记录包括以下几个主要部分:

      • 发送方地址
      • 接收方地址
      • 交易金额
      • 交易费用

      一旦交易被广播到网络中,矿工会通过验证交易的合法性来确认是否纳入到区块链中。比特币钱包在此过程中发挥的作用包括生成交易、签名和验证。很多新手用户可能会对整个过程感到困惑,因此,深入理解这一流程是理解交易验证的关键。

      钱包如何验证交易

      比特币钱包通过多种机制验证交易的有效性。首先,钱包会确保交易的发送方拥有足够的比特币进行交易。这是通过检查发送方的地址与其交易输出余额来实现的。其次,钱包会确认交易的签名是否有效,从而验证发送方确实授权此次交易。

      具体来说,钱包利用公钥加密技术来完成这一过程。每笔交易都需要发送方使用其私钥进行数字签名,只有持有私钥的用户才能发起交易。验证签名的过程中,比特币网络会利用对应的公钥进行比对,确保交易的真实性及未被篡改。此外,钱包还会检查交易是否为“双重支付”,即同一比特币是否已被其他交易使用过。

      交易验证面临的挑战

      尽管比特币钱包在交易验证中扮演了重要角色,但依然面临一些挑战。首先是交易的确认时间。由于比特币网络的交易处理能力有限,交易高峰期可能导致确认时间延长。而这直接影响到账户的流动性。

      其次,网络安全问题也是交易验证的重要挑战。热钱包由于其上线性质,容易遭受黑客攻击,从而导致资金损失。此外,用户对钱包的安全管理意识不足,也可能导致私钥泄露,影响交易的安全性。

      提高交易验证效率的方案

      为了解决上述挑战,各种方案和技术正在不断涌现。例如,闪电网络作为一种二层解决方案,旨在提高比特币的交易速度,减少确认时间。在闪电网络中,用户可以在链下进行交易,仅将最终的交易状态记录到区块链上,大幅提高了交易的处理能力和速度。

      另外,使用冷钱包存储大额比特币,可以确保资金的安全,从而减少被黑客攻击的风险。对于热钱包用户,可以利用多重签名技术,使交易需要多个授权才能完成,进一步提高钱包的安全性。

      未来的交易验证趋势

      随着区块链技术的发展,比特币钱包在交易验证的方式也可能发生深刻变化。例如,可能会出现更多的去中心化钱包,提升用户的控制权和私密性。此外,随着技术的进步,量子计算可能对现有的加密技术构成挑战,因此相关的安全措施也需要与时俱进,以保护用户的资产。

      总结

      比特币钱包的交易验证不仅涉及技术层面的问题,还关乎用户的安全和资金管理。尽管面临各种挑战,但新的技术和方案正在不断推出,为用户提供更安全和高效的解决方案。理解比特币钱包如何进行交易验证,不仅有助于用户更好地使用这一工具,也为未来的数字货币环境做出更深入的认知。

      可能相关问题

      如何安全地存储比特币?

      比特币的存储安全性直接关系到投资者的资金安全。首先,用户应选择合适的钱包类型存储比特币。对于长期持有的用户,冷钱包是最优选择,因其离线存储,显著减少网络攻击的风险。相对而言,热钱包则适合频繁交易的用户,但需要有强有力的密码保护和二次验证机制。

      此外,用户应该定期更新其设备的软件,以防止安全隐患。最好启用多重签名功能,这样即使一个私钥被盗取,攻击者也无法单独完成交易,从而提高资金的安全性。此外,定期备份钱包数据并存储在多处安全的地方,以应对数据丢失的风险。

      比特币交易的手续费是如何计算的?

      比特币交易的手续费通常由用户自行决定,但也受到市场供需的影响。手续费的计算往往与交易的优先级相关,用户如果希望快速确认交易,则可以选择较高的手续费;相反,若不急于确认交易,则可以设定较低的手续费。

      矿工会优先处理那些手续费高的交易,因其是他们收入的主要来源。随着网络交易量的增加,手续费也会相应上升。因此,用户在进行交易时需要综合考虑当前网络状况、交易紧迫性及手续费等因素,合理设定手续费。

      什么是比特币的双重支付问题?

      双重支付是指同一笔比特币被多次使用的情形,这对货币的可靠性和安全性构成了挑战。在比特币体系中,这种情况通过多个机制得以避免。例如,矿工会确认每一笔交易的有效性,确保没有多个交易同时使用相同的比特币。此外,用户也可以利用各类钱包功能,确保自己的交易在网络中的唯一性。

      双重支付问题的避免还依赖于区块链的去中心化特性。每一笔交易都被记录在公共账本上,任何试图篡改的行为都会被网络中的节点所拒绝。虽然双重支付在比特币网络中几乎不可能发生,但用户仍需保持警惕,避免使用不受信任的钱包或平台。

      不同国家对比特币的监管政策有哪些不同?

      各国对比特币的监管政策差异较大,主要取决于各国的经济背景和社会需求。在一些国家,政府鼓励数字货币的发展,提供技术支持与政策扶持;而在另一些国家,政府则对数字货币采取限制或禁止的态度,主要是基于反洗钱和保护消费者利益的考虑。

      例如,美国对比特币的监管相对宽松,允许用户自有其交易自由,但各州的具体规定可能有所不同。而在中国,政府对比特币的交易和持有采取严格的限制政策,旨在控制金融风险。用户在进行比特币交易时,必须充分考虑所在国家的法律法规,以免触犯当地法律。

      比特币市场的未来发展趋势如何?

      比特币市场的未来发展充满了变数和潜力。一方面,随着越来越多的企业和机构接受比特币作为支付手段,用户基础将不断扩大,从而带动市场的进一步发展。另一方面,技术的进步也将促进比特币和其它加密货币的技术迭代和创新,提升网络的安全性和用户体验。

      尽管市场面临着政策风险、价格波动和技术挑战等多种因素影响,但总体来说,比特币作为一种新兴资产,仍具备潜在的增长空间。未来,随着区块链技术的成熟、数字货币的广泛应用及可拓展性提升,比特币可能会在全球经济中扮演更重要的角色。